I used to do as John suggests, i.e., use WhiteOut correction fluid,
but I discovered it did grab the plastic well long term, and was more
difficult to control when painting it - AND... here is the kicker... it
tends to yellow and discolored from handling. When a general
all purpose cleaner, like John's 409, does not get the click...
as it should... I use naphtha.

> I had trouble seeing the phone mic inputs the markings were just raised
> blk plastic as you know . I used white out to high lite them and when I
> sold the radio I sprayed on a little 409 onto a rag and rubbed the white
> out off . Used it on several different radios and works every time .

>> I do that with knobs of all sorts, but my weapon of choice is a silver
>> Sharpie pen, that writes with a metallic ink (which is more of a paint
>> than an ink.) It allows me to remove it if I don't like my results,
>> which I clean off with Naphtha.
